Manifesting Abundance – Which Money Blocks Are Holding You Back and What Can You Do?

Written by Elisabeth Kuhn 

Do you wish you had more money? Do you sometimes feel as if you were jinxed when it comes to making money? Read on to discover what’s holding you back and what you can do about it.

Divine Inspiration | Manifesting MoneyManifesting abundance is a great phrase, but sometimes it probably drives you crazy. Sure, you would love to manifest abundance, or rather a nice strong solid cash flow — towards you and your bank account, not away from you.

But sometimes it seems that the harder we try, the worse it gets. It can feel as if we were jinxed. And in a way, we are.

How so? Remember when you grew up? What did you learn to believe about money during those oh so influential formative years?

Here are a few beliefs that you may well have encountered:

1) There isn’t enough

2) Money doesn’t buy happiness

3) Money can bring a lot of problems.

Sound familiar?

If so, you may have just found the root to your money problems. Of course, there are many more. This is just the beginning.

Let’s take a closer look at the first one: “There isn’t enough”

Now think about your life. How often have you encountered the feeling that there simply wasn’t enough.

Did your family always have enough money, or was there a feeling that other had more and that your family couldn’t afford everything they wanted.

Did you always have enough money, or was getting enough to buy what you wanted — and sometimes even needed — often a struggle — or even mission impossible?

What did you eat? Was your mother constantly clipping coupons and complaining about the price of things?

Where did you go on vacation? Or did you even go on vacation? And if you did, was there any talk about how much everything cost.

Did anyone ever complain that money didn’t grow on trees?

Did you work for extra money, but weren’t really happy with how little you were paid for your efforts?

How did you envision your financial future? Did you see yourself as wealthy and living with an abundance of resources? Probably not.

Instead, you may well have imagined that it would be great if you could make it, and you worked long and hard to get decent grades in school to improve your chances that you would.

All of the above are symptoms of a sense of “not enough” — not enough money, not enough resources, not enough of anything else. It’s poverty thinking in a nutshell.

But you don’t have to stay there. You can remove your money blocks, one after the other. There are a lot of tools out there that will help you do just that.

But the first step towards manifesting abundance is understanding what’s holding you back.

Inspired Action | Creating Prosperity and Abundance Through “Inner-getic” Resonance

The Law of Attraction states that “Like attracts like”.  People, places, opportunities, and experiences are all drawn together through a similar energetic vibration.  In essence, we attract everything in our lives (including prosperity or the lack of it) through vibration.   We know through the law of attraction that what we focus our thoughts and attention on grows in our lives.  It seems simple enough, and yet so many people struggle to fully understand and apply this concept.

If you wish to apply the law of attraction more effectively in your life, I would like to help.  Over the years I have had many clients come to me for counsel and advice asking the same question, “I pray. I meditate. I use positive affirmations. So why is it that my life still sucks?”  Does that sound familiar? Creating Prosperity and Abundance

Prayer, meditation and affirmations are all important factors for creating the life of your dreams. However, there are other factors that are equally important.  I would like to focus your attention on one factor that I refer to as “Inner-getic” Resonance.   Inner-getic resonance is the good feeling that you get inside when you are focused on what you want in life and you believe that it is possible for you to have it. It is extremely magnetic and very powerful in attracting what you want in life.  Inner-getic resonance is frequently created during prayer and meditation.  This is because both prayer and meditation engage aspects of us that reach beyond our human mind.  When we pray and meditate, we are connecting with a greater, source part of ourselves.   This source part of ourselves is often called many things, God, Creator, and Universal-mind, soul or spirit.  It doesn’t matter what you prefer to call it.  What matters is that you make an effort to reach beyond your human mind to connect with that greater part of yourself.  It is my observation, that when we more fully engage the human mind, we tend to lose that inner-getic resonance.  When we lose that inner-getic resonance, we lose some of our creative power.  We are still divine creative beings; it just becomes more difficult and takes longer for us to create intentionally.

What if there was a way for you to spend more of your day in that space, that feeling of inner-getic resonance?  Would you be willing to do what it takes?  I am going to share with you the secrets that I share with my clients to keep them in that inner-getic positive creative energy.

  • Wake up grateful.  Before you even open your eyes, take a few moments to reflect upon all the things for which you are grateful.
  • Make a connection with that greater source part of you first thing in the morning.  Through prayer, meditation, or whatever works for you.  Revisit that connection throughout your day. Okay, I can feel the resistance come up in many of you right now.  Stick with me here.  I am not asking you to carve more time out of your already overcrowded day.  I am asking you to just make this connection a part of your day. I find it easy to make this connection during my morning shower.  It is a great place to create that connection because for many of us, the shower may be the only alone time we have all day.  Just taking a few moments to think about that source part of you is a great way to make that connection and establish that inner-getic resonance.  Another good time to make that connection is while doing simple, routine tasks like sweeping the floor or washing the dishes.   Boring repetitive business meetings are another good time to take a few moments to focus your attention inward to strengthen that connection
  • Make a decision to be aware of your emotional state as you go through the day.  Check in with yourself throughout your day.  Notice when negative emotions start to surface.  Emotions like boredom, frustration or anger signal that your connection to your source self is diminishing and you are moving out of that space of inner-getic resonance with what you wish to create.  Take a deep breath and think of that part of you to reconnect to that creative source part of yourself.
  • Go to sleep with gratitude.  As you end your day instead of focusing on everything that went wrong during the day, or worrying about tomorrow, focus once again on those things in your life for which you are grateful.

If you will follow these simple steps consistently, and you continue to focus on the abundance and prosperity you want in life you will be amazed at how quickly you can create the life that you desire.
